Core Tip |
Following its introduction in 1980, the percutaneous endoscopic gastrostomy (PEG) tube has become the modality of choice for nutritional support in patients who require long-term enteral feeding. In this review we describe the indications and contraindications of PEG tube placement. Potential complications of a PEG tube as well as their management and preventive measures are discussed in detail. A comprehensive review of all aspects of the PEG tube, in addition to providing practical tips in aftercare and management of potential complications make this review unique amongst similar articles. |
